## What to Look For
Evaluation of an AEO agency requires a focus on technical infrastructure and data integrity. Buyers should assess candidates based on the following factors:

*   **Model Compatibility:** The ability to optimize content for multiple LLMs simultaneously, ensuring consistent brand representation across different architectures.
*   **Data Structuring:** Proficiency in Schema.org markup and JSON-LD implementations that AI agents use to parse product details and specifications.
*   **Citation Management:** Strategies for increasing the frequency and accuracy of brand mentions in AI-generated summaries and footnotes.
*   **Conversational Commerce Integration:** Technical capability to link AI responses to transactional systems, including cart management and secure checkout.
*   **Analytics and Attribution:** Methods for tracking how AI recommendations translate into user actions or site traffic.

### How does AEO differ from traditional SEO?
Traditional SEO focuses on ranking in search engine results pages through keywords and backlinks. AEO focuses on the synthesis of information by AI models, prioritizing data structure and semantic clarity. The goal is to become the "source of truth" that an AI agent uses to generate a definitive answer for a user.

### Why is structured data important for AI visibility?
Structured data provides a clear map that AI models use to understand the relationship between different pieces of information. Without proper schema markup, an AI might misinterpret product features or brand claims. Agencies use structured data to reduce the likelihood of hallucinations and improve the accuracy of the AI's responses.
